Grassroots advocacy is the foundation of our democratic system of government - elected officials respect and respond to the input of their constituents more than any other group. E-advocacy is the easiest, timeliest, and most efficient way to communicate your views to legislators at all levels of government.

With the Illinois Arts Alliance's online Legislative Action Center, arts advocacy just got easier. Through our Legislative Action Center, you can:

  • Explore current issues and legislation impacting the arts;
  • Send timely messages to your elected officials at the federal, state, and local levels of government;
  • Browse your legislators' biographies, committee assignments, staff directories, and even the list of contributions made to them by political action committees;
  • View the arts voting records of your Congressional delegation;
  • Access a complete media guide to every newspaper, television, and radio outlet in your area or state.
